[QUOTE="Deleted member 527103, post: 2649413"] Insulin is fine out of the fridge for 30 days. Unless you are going away for longer than a month, Frio is perfectly ok for your in use and back up pen. There are also temperature limits for your in-use insulin. It is not the temperature of the room irrespective of how hot or cold the temperature is around them. This is describe in the Patient leaflet that comes with your insulin. For example, for NovoRapid, it says: "• You can keep the NovoRapid® FlexPen® that you are using, or that you are carrying as a spare, either below 30°C or in a refrigerator. Discard NovoRapid® FlexPen® after 4 weeks even if there is still some NovoRapid® left in it." [/QUOTE]
